Norwalk drug bust yields thousands of fentanyl bags, arrests

1 min read

NORWALK — A six-month investigation into fentanyl trafficking across the greater Norwalk area culminated on Monday with law enforcement agencies executing search warrants and making multiple arrests.

The Norwalk Police Special Services Division, Norwalk Emergency Services Unit Tactical Response Team, Stamford PD Tactical team, Darien PD, US Marshal’s Service, and the Bridgeport Office of the DEA coordinated in the operation that resulted in searches at three locations in Norwalk and one in Darien.

To date, 17 federal and state arrest warrants have been served in connection with the investigation.

The operation led to the seizure of approximately 15,000 bags of fentanyl, 300 grams of pure fentanyl, one firearm, a quantity of cocaine, and roughly $13,000 in US currency.

Authorities have indicated that this is an ongoing investigation as they continue to track down individuals involved in the fentanyl distribution network.
